Wii Shop & DSi Shop maintenance is over, shops are back online

20220706_152955.jpg
While it really did seem like the end of an era, it apparently was not, and was just like last year's eShop incident! Today between 2:00PM and 3:00PM CEST, the Wii Shop Channel & DSi Shop came back online after almost 4 months of maintenance, allowing once again to download handselected titles and redownload titles you've previously purchased. You can also update your Wii to v4.3 if you've held onto an older version long enough. You might encounter some hickups reopening the DSi Shop, where it's possible you'll have to reaccept the store's EULA or the store thinks the console's country settings was changed. Besides that, it should work just fine.

Be sure to redownload some titles you weren't able to redownload during the maintenance before Nintendo really pulls the plug on their servers. Some free titles remain to be downloadable regardless if you've downloaded them before if you desire filling up your consoles with free software.
